Big search engines like Google and Bing are well known to track searchers activity and sell that data to advertisers — which is why many of us don’t feel comfortable searching freely anymore.
If you’re looking for more private alternatives, here are a few I’ve come across. I’d love to hear what others are using too!

DuckDuckGo – Great for simple, untracked searches
Startpage – Delivers Google results without the profiling
Brave Search – Strong privacy with its own independent index
MyAllSearch – Clean interface with a focus on user privacy
Qwant – GDPR-compliant, with servers based in Europe
Dogpile – A metasearch engine that pulls top results from Bing, Yandex, and more

>>106531939
Memory usage is quite hard to measure. Your OS will cache as much as it can to RAM for performance reasons.
Many applications allocate much more memory than they need but don't actually use it, web browsers do this a lot.
When the OS determines that it's low on memory, it starts squeezing caches and may inform applications that memory needs to be reclaimed (browsers will suspend background tabs at this point), and start swapping to disk.
At this point there are more programs, all running perfectly fine despite those initial readings showing that there was no available memory.
TLDR: unused RAM is wasted RAM
